技术文摘
Python 超能力解锁:十大变革性库及框架
Python 超能力解锁:十大变革性库及框架
在 Python 编程的广阔世界中,存在着一系列强大的库和框架,它们如同超级英雄的能力,为开发者带来了巨大的变革和便利。以下将为您揭示十大令人瞩目的 Python 库及框架。
NumPy 是科学计算的基石,提供了高效的多维数组操作和数学函数,使得处理大规模数值数据变得轻松自如。
Pandas 则是数据分析的利器,它擅长数据读取、清理、转换和分析,为数据预处理和探索提供了强大的支持。
Matplotlib 是绘图的高手,能够创建各种精美的图表,帮助我们直观地展示数据的分布和趋势。
Scikit-learn 是机器学习领域的明星,涵盖了众多经典的机器学习算法和模型评估工具。
TensorFlow 和 PyTorch 是深度学习的两大巨头,为构建和训练复杂的神经网络提供了高效的框架。
Flask 是轻量级 Web 开发的首选,它简洁灵活,让开发者能够快速构建小型到中型的 Web 应用。
Django 则是功能强大的全栈 Web 框架,适用于构建大型、复杂的 Web 项目。
SQLAlchemy 为数据库操作带来了便利,能够优雅地与各种数据库进行交互。
Requests 库使网络请求变得简单,轻松获取网页数据和与 API 进行通信。
BeautifulSoup 则擅长解析 HTML 和 XML 文档,提取所需的信息。
这些库和框架各具特色,共同构成了 Python 强大的生态系统。掌握它们,就如同解锁了 Python 的超能力,能够在不同的领域和项目中大放异彩,实现高效、创新的开发。无论是数据科学、机器学习、Web 开发还是其他领域,Python 的这些变革性库及框架都将为您的编程之旅注入强大的动力。让我们深入探索,充分发挥它们的潜力,创造出令人惊叹的成果。
TAGS: Python 库 Python 框架 变革性技术 Python 超能力